What BeReal Is and Why Metrics Matter

BeReal is a mobile app that prompts users at a random moment each day to share a photo taken simultaneously with both the front and rear cameras. The result is a candid mosaic of daily life, free from the curatorial polish common on many platforms. Limitations and Cautions When Interpreting BeReal Statistics

One of the key realities behind BeReal statistics is that official metrics from the company are limited by privacy-centric design and the platform’s emphasis on authenticity. This means analysts rely on third-party data sources such as industry analytics firms, app store metrics, and sample surveys. As a result, BeReal statistics can vary across sources and may be subject to sampling biases or regional coverage differences. When interpreting these numbers, it’s important to consider methodology, publication dates, and the context of platform changes (such as feature updates or pricing experiments).

  • Source diversity: Look for BeReal statistics across multiple reputable sources (e.g., Sensor Tower, Data.ai, App Annie, Statista) to triangulate trends.
  • Definition gaps: Definitions of active users (DAU/MAU), engagement, and retention may differ between sources, so compare apples to apples.
  • Time sensitivity: BeReal’s user base can shift quickly with new feature introductions or marketing campaigns, so prefer the most recent data for decisions.
